Detective Cole Branden has seen some weird things in his day -- aliens, supervillains, the laws of physics bent beyond the telling. But nothing he's done has made him as nervous as this.
It took almost an hour to get a direct line. The Feds don't like to tell local authorities how to get ahold of the men on the moon. But eventually, they caved. It would have been easier if he could just have told them what was up, but he couldn't ... not yet. He owed the man that much.
"Hell," he says under his breath as the number dials. "I owe the man way more than that."
He takes a sip of his coffee, and dials the number.
Idly, he wonders how much it costs to call the moon.
